Fall is the best time to feed and fertilize your lawn. Why?


After a long, stressful summer your lawn needs to recharge, fill back in, and get set for the winter ahead. Fertilizing in the fall improves the overall health of your soil. Lasting impacts show the following spring when your lawn shines as the greenest on the block!


It’s important to use a quality fertilizer though. Many discount brands of fertilizer become cheapened with the addition of quick-release fertilizer, which can cause more damage to a lawn than if they weren’t used at all.

Apply Earl May Lawn Food in September to help lawns fill in from summer stress. Then, apply Earl May Fall Lawn Food in October or early November at about the time of your last mowing to winterize your lawn and get it set for the following year. This timing is the most effective as the turf will store foods for next year.
